NCF参数化建筑论坛

标题: 快捷键:关闭所选物体之外的其它图层 [打印本页]

作者: KFC    时间: 2017-10-8 19:14
标题: 快捷键:关闭所选物体之外的其它图层
本帖最后由 KFC 于 2017-10-8 19:16 编辑

[attach]48370[/attach]
国庆期间的成果,终于可以有这个类似天正的功能了!!支持多选物体,所选物体若在子图层的话,父图层会保持打开。
新建一个按钮,把txt里的代码复制进去就行,左键关闭,右键恢复。
注意图中红线标注的两个名字得一样才行。
-LayerStateManager
r
current_layers
enter

上面是右键的四行

节日快乐!

作者: 周围    时间: 2017-10-12 09:24
感谢分享 非常有用 !!!
作者: 周围    时间: 2017-10-12 09:33
周围 发表于 2017-10-12 09:24
感谢分享 非常有用 !!!

但是恢复图层似乎有点问题?
作者: KFC    时间: 2017-10-12 11:05
周围 发表于 2017-10-12 09:33
但是恢复图层似乎有点问题?

在使用“关闭其它图层”这个命令的时候,这个命令会先保存一下当前的图层状态“A”。
恢复图层指的是恢复这个"A"状态,并不是图层全开。
如果有什么需求的话,可以告诉我,我试试能不能搞出来。
作者: 周围    时间: 2017-10-12 15:34
KFC 发表于 2017-10-12 11:05
在使用“关闭其它图层”这个命令的时候,这个命令会先保存一下当前的图层状态“A”。
恢复图层指的是恢 ...

哦哦 那我搞错啦 因为很少用到图层状态。。所以理解错了 理解成了图层全开~
作者: 剑鱼    时间: 2017-10-13 17:44
能做成“图层全开”,但不是恢复到“A”状态,就完美了。大神有时间能尝试下把天正常用的图层指令(GBQT GBTQ TCQK)给做成巨集吗


作者: KFC    时间: 2017-10-13 17:53
剑鱼 发表于 2017-10-13 17:44
能做成“图层全开”,但不是恢复到“A”状态,就完美了。大神有时间能尝试下把天正常用的图层指令(GBQT GB ...

嗯,之所以做的是恢复上次图层状态是因为经常图层太多了的话,会有一些关掉的,修改完再全开的话就又得重新一个一个关掉,比较麻烦。
我试试再做一个全开的,做完发上来(其实我觉得rhino应该自带有图层全开的命令吧。。。囧)




欢迎光临 NCF参数化建筑论坛 (http://ncf-china.com/) Powered by Discuz! X3.2